A global defense and aerospace company in Rochester is seeking a Business Winning Manager to drive win strategies across product lines. The role requires experience with competitive tendering, project management, and strong analytical skills. You will contribute to proposals and strategic decisions, utilizing your financial assessment capabilities. This position offers a competitive salary and benefits, along with opportunities for flexible working arrangements. It's a unique chance to influence critical projects within an inclusive and diverse team.

How to prepare for a job interview at BAE Systems
β¨Know Your Stuff
Make sure you brush up on your knowledge of competitive tendering and project management. Familiarise yourself with the company's recent projects and proposals, as well as their win strategies. This will show that you're genuinely interested and prepared to contribute.
β¨Showcase Your Analytical Skills
Prepare to discuss specific examples where you've used your analytical skills to drive decisions or improve outcomes. Think about how you assessed financial data in past roles and be ready to explain your thought process clearly.
β¨Understand the Role's Impact
Be ready to articulate how the Strategic Capture & Proposals Manager role fits into the bigger picture of the company. Consider how your contributions can influence critical projects and align with the company's goals, especially in a diverse team setting.
β¨Ask Insightful Questions
Prepare thoughtful questions that demonstrate your interest in the role and the company culture. Inquire about the team's approach to collaboration and how they handle challenges in competitive tendering. This shows you're not just looking for a job, but a place where you can make a real impact.
